About The Book

<p>A seismic shift in Hollywood’s power structure occurred during the 1980s.</p><p>Gone were the moguls and founding fathers of the motion picture industry — Jack L. Warner Louis B. Mayer Carl Laemmle Samuel Goldwyn and Darryl Zanuck.</p><p>The studios were being taken over by technological giants such as Sony and Panasonic and the new owners turned to lawyers and talent agents to run their newly obtained properties.</p><p>In 1982 an aspiring young screenwriter Nick Caggiano moves from the Bronx to Los Angeles hoping to find work in the industry.</p><p>At a famous bar and restaurant on the Sunset Strip one night he encounters a wealthy young woman named Nicole. What transpires between them creates a riptide of greed corruption and perversion that drags Nick through the underbelly of the Hollywood establishment upending his life and challenging his moral fabric and his sense of self.<br /> </p>
